โพเทนชิออมิเตอร์ควบคุมความเร็วมอเตอร์ Arduino อย่างไร
โพเทนชิออมิเตอร์ควบคุมความเร็วมอเตอร์ Arduino อย่างไร

วีดีโอ: โพเทนชิออมิเตอร์ควบคุมความเร็วมอเตอร์ Arduino อย่างไร

วีดีโอ: โพเทนชิออมิเตอร์ควบคุมความเร็วมอเตอร์ Arduino อย่างไร
วีดีโอ: 4 Ways of Controlling DC Motor with or Without Arduino | Potentiometer | PWM | L293D | Transistor 2024, พฤศจิกายน
Anonim

100K โอห์ม โพเทนชิออมิเตอร์คือ เชื่อมต่อกับขาอินพุตแบบอะนาล็อก A0 ของ Arduino UNO และ DC มอเตอร์คือ เชื่อมต่อกับ12NS พินของ Arduino (ที่ เป็น พิน PWM) ตัวอย่างเช่น หากเราป้อนค่า 256 ให้กับอินพุตแบบอะนาล็อก เวลาสูงจะเป็น 768 มิลลิวินาที (1024-256) และเวลาต่ำจะเป็น 256 มิลลิวินาที

เมื่อพิจารณาถึงสิ่งนี้ คุณจะควบคุมความเร็วของมอเตอร์กระแสตรงโดยใช้ PWM Arduino ได้อย่างไร

เมื่อ ความเร็ว แตกต่างกันไปตั้งแต่ 1 ถึง 9, the ความเร็ว เพิ่มขึ้นโดยมีค่า 9 กำหนดเป็นค่าสูงสุด ความเร็ว ของ เครื่องยนต์ . NS มอเตอร์กระแสตรง PWM เทคโนโลยีตัวควบคุมถูกนำมาใช้เพื่อ ควบคุม NS ความเร็ว . ใน PWM , NS Arduino ส่งคลื่นเร้าใจที่คล้ายกับโหมด astable ของ IC จับเวลา 555

อาจมีคนถามว่าฉันสามารถใช้โพเทนชิออมิเตอร์เพื่อลดแรงดันไฟฟ้าได้หรือไม่? NS โพเทนชิออมิเตอร์ หรือ "หม้อ" เป็นตัวต้านทานผันแปรที่มีสามขั้วและเพลาที่ สามารถ จะหันไปทางใดทางหนึ่ง โดยใช้ หนึ่งในขั้วปลายและที่ปัดน้ำฝน สร้างตัวต้านทานปรับค่าได้เป็น ควบคุม หรือปรับกระแส ใช้ ทั้งสามขั้วเพื่อสร้าง a แรงดันไฟฟ้า ตัวแบ่งไปยัง ควบคุม หรือปรับ แรงดันไฟฟ้า.

นอกจากนี้ คุณจะเปลี่ยนความเร็วของมอเตอร์ Arduino DC ได้อย่างไร

คุณสามารถควบคุม.ได้เท่านั้น ความเร็ว ของ มอเตอร์กระแสตรง ด้วย PWM ถ้า เครื่องยนต์ มีภาระทางกลที่สำคัญ ยกเลิกการโหลด เครื่องยนต์ จะทำงานต่อไปโดยไม่ได้รับผลกระทบในช่วงปิดของวงจร PWM แนบหม้อเพื่อควบคุมค่า PWM และบีบ เครื่องยนต์ แกนหมุนระหว่างนิ้วของคุณ แล้วจะรู้สึกว่า เปลี่ยนความเร็ว.

ฉันสามารถใช้สวิตช์หรี่ไฟเพื่อควบคุมมอเตอร์ได้หรือไม่

ไม่มีคุณ สามารถ 'NS ใช้สวิตช์หรี่ไฟเพื่อควบคุม DC เครื่องยนต์ . NS หรี่ไฟ ใช้ diac และ triac และใช้งานได้เฉพาะกับ AC ซึ่งจะสับเปลี่ยน triac OFF เมื่อสิ้นสุดทุกครึ่งรอบ พึงระลึกไว้เสมอว่าสากล มอเตอร์ อย่าเร่ง ควบคุม เป็นอย่างดีอยู่แล้วและต้องมีภาระหนืดเพื่อให้สามารถควบคุมความเร็วได้

แนะนำ: